Clinical Research
Clinical research consists of overseeing clinical studies of patients undergoing new treatments and therapies, and publishing articles in peer reviewed medical journals. Experts who actively participate in clinical research are generally at the forefront of the fields and aware of the most up-to-date advances in treatments for their patients.
